Potassium tert-butanolate Specification

The Potassium tert-butanolate, with the CAS registry number 865-47-4,is also known as Potassium tert-butylate; Potassium tert-butoxide; KtB. It belongs to the product categories of Solution Deposition Precursors;Synthetic Reagents.Its EINECS number is 212-740-3. This chemical's molecular formula is C4H9KO and molecular weight is 112.20. What's more,Its systematic name is Potassium 2-methyl-2-propanolate.It is a white crystalline powder which is Stable,incompatible with water,acids,halogenated hydrocarbons,alcohols,strong oxidizing agents,ketones,carbon dioxide,but it reacts violently with water and acids, possibly leading to fire.

Safety Information of Potassium tert-butanolate:
The Potassium tert-butanolate is harmful by inhalation and if swallowed ans irritating to eyes and respiratory system. In case of contact with eyes, rinse immediately with plenty of water and seek medical advice.And it may Causes severe burns.
It is highly flammable ,so it should be keep away from sources of ignition. In case of accident or if you feel unwell, seek medical advice immediately (show the label whenever possible.) .When you use it ,wear suitable protective clothing, gloves and eye/face protection. if you feel unwell ,Take off immediately all contaminated clothing.This chemical should be keep container tightly closed and in a well-ventilated place and keep container dry.
